A particle is moving with SHN in a straight line. When the distance of the particle from mean position has values `x_1 and x_2` the corresponding values of velocities are `v_1 and v_2`. Show that the time period of oscillation is given by:→
`T=2pi[(x_2^2-x_1^2)/(v_1^2-v_2^2)]^(1/2)`
